Panasonic's DVD-LS91 Portable DVD Player makes you feel like you're in a theater, even when you're on a train or plane. Enjoy your favorite movies and TV shows while your travel, or listen to your mix CDs while on the road. The 9" widescreen LCD display delivers great video and the stereo speakers with Dolby Digital and DTS decoding give you powerful, engrossing sound. Electronic shock proof Connections - Video, Optical, 2Ch out Battery Life - Approx. 6 hours

Worked fine until drive malfunction.......2004-09-27
Got this drive for an original iMac back in the winter of 1998. It worked just fine until 2002 when the eject function stopped working and it wouldn't accept any disks. It wasn't worth going through the trouble to get fixed, so a new model was purchased.
Two Years Old and Going Strong.......2003-01-29
Mine's been working flawlessly since I bought it in early 2000. I understand the newer models are bus-powered. If for some reason you can't have a power strip, that's a concern, but I do wish the AC adapter was smaller.
Gotta love the way it shoots non-Iomega zip disks half way across the room, too!
I recommend this drive for low-cost, low demand storage and backup. Now if only zips would come down in price...

Ok but not long lasting.......2001-01-07
This product is probably good for beginners or the occasional computer user who wish to save a few files. The fact that it is external allows you to switch it from one machine to the other. It is to be noted though that mine broke down within a year... A cool startup tool but don't put too much hopes in it.
Great Product!.......2000-12-21
This is the perfect product to back up file, photos, Vieo Clips, MP3s. Great performance, fast transfer rate, not very noisy at all comparing to an LS-120 I own. I recently bought a Zip 250MB, and so far it's get my thumbs up! Full compatibility with the 100MB disks. If you want a portable storage device put your money on a Zip drive. CD-R & CD-RW media are great. The only drawback is the media being used over and over. CDs aren't a very reliable comparing to cartridge disks. Cartridge disks are more reliable and last longer in the re-write processes of everyday backups of your files. And keep in mind that the Zip drives or less expensive and are easily transported anywhere, easy to install and work with. A+
